Last updated

API / geotoolkit / schematics / factory / SimpleComponentNodeFactory / SimpleComponentNodeFactory

Class: SimpleComponentNodeFactory

factory.SimpleComponentNodeFactory.SimpleComponentNodeFactory

Simple schematics component node factory.

Hierarchy

Table of contents

Constructors
Methods

Contents

Constructors

new SimpleComponentNodeFactory(createComponentNode, validGeometryData)

new SimpleComponentNodeFactory(createComponentNode, validGeometryData?)

Parameters

Name Type Description
createComponentNode(data?: Element) => ComponentNodecreate method
Optional validGeometryData(geometryData: Entity) => booleanvalidate method

Overrides

AbstractComponentNodeFactory.constructor

Methods

createComponentNode

createComponentNode(data): ComponentNode

Creates component node and return it.

Parameters

Name Type Description
dataElementto build the node of

Returns

ComponentNode

Overrides

AbstractComponentNodeFactory.createComponentNode


validGeometryData

validGeometryData(geometryData): boolean

Validates geometry data. The implementation returns "true" always

Parameters

Name Type Description
geometryDataEntitygeometry data to validate

Returns

boolean

Inherited from

AbstractComponentNodeFactory.validGeometryData